Delivering a Renovated Learning Commons for an Engaged Academic Community

Integrated planning is essential for delivering campus facilities that support institutional vision and create a strong student academic experience. Juniata College was at a crossroads related to vision and curriculum direction while it was launching a comprehensive campaign that prioritized a library renovation. This session will focus on one provost's vision for planning and designing a learning commons around a new curriculum and share post-occupancy data to define what worked. Come learn how the planning, funding, and design process behind this inclusive facility has dramatically increased library use by students, faculty, and outside groups.

Learning Outcomes:

  1. Use student academic outcomes as a driver in your planning and design process for campus facilities.
  2. Identify methods for creating an inclusive and integrated facilities planning process.
  3. Discuss how to develop a holistic financial plan to fund your institutional vision for a campus learning commons.
  4. Detail a post-construction process for maintaining flexibility in the built environment.
